Monkey Bread Recipe

Ingredients: ½ stick butter ¼ c. brown sugar ½ c. pecans (chopped) 2 cans Pillsbury Cinnamon Rolls (quartered) ½ c. golden raisins

Directions:Preheat oven to 300°. Remove rolls, separate and cut into quarters. Spray bundt pan with non-stick spray. Melt butter and sugar in a small saucepan. Continue cooking mixture for about 5 minutes, just past the point where the sugar is no longer grainy. Mix in pecans. Pour half of the butter, sugar and pecan mixture and raisins into the Bundt pan. Drop half of the quartered rolls into the Bundt pan, one piece at a time. Pour remaining sugar-nut mixture and raisins over dough. Place remaining roll pieces into pan. Cover with foil. Bake at 300° for 20-25 minutes. Remove foil and bake another 5-15 minutes until the dough is a golden brown. Remove pan from oven and invert onto serving dish. Drizzle with sugar frosting that comes with the dough (optional). Serve while warm. |

Notes: Recipe can be easily doubled. Bake covered for 1 hour. Remove foil and finish baking until golden brown. For variation, you can use Pillsbury Orange Rolls and almonds or walnuts.
